    What would the payment be for a loan of $5500, and what would be the fee for adding yourself as lien holder and the admin fee? I believe the max you are allowed to charge in CA is 36% is that correct?

    Hi Jose, The monthly payment depends on the amount, term, and APR of your loan. For example, a 36 month $5,500 loan with an APR of 36.00% would have monthly payments of $251.92.

    Does LoanCenter offer 36% interest rate a year like how the new law requires in California for refinances?

    Hello Jorge - Yes, we refinance title loans in California. We are licensed by the California Department of Business Oversight and adhere to CFL regulations.
